**Q: The new fifth floor is open — how do I get in?**

Good news: the fifth floor of Pennygate Tower is finally ready! New starters can head up via the east lifts from day one. Your badge should work automatically, but the floor door sometimes lags behind the badge system. If it doesn't beep green, just punch in the temporary code below.

turnstile pass: bdg-YEOZLM-79341408

Subject: Gross-Margin Review — Briefing for Incoming Director

Executive team, please note the attached gross-margin review prepared for our incoming director, Renna Thorvald. Margins across the Silverpine appliance range declined 2.3 points year on year, driven chiefly by freight and resin costs. Mitigation options, including supplier consolidation, are scored in the appendix. Finance recommends a decision at the next review. The preferred course is set out in the confidential note below.

management briefing: Soroxix Group is in early talks to buy Fenysek Group for about $64.5 million. The Queniel launch date is April 17, and nothing goes to the press before then.

## Onboarding: The Great FD Hunt — Ferrowatch

Welcome! You'll hear us mention the leaked-file-descriptor hunt a lot — Ferrowatch's exporter leaks FDs under heavy release traffic, so we keep a diagnostics toolkit handy. As release manager, you'll need to unlock that toolkit before each cut. It prompts for the team recovery passphrase, which is noted just below.

unlock words, bawef-kahap: sorax-sorir-quenys-aldok

## ChipGate Reader v3.2 — Changed defaults

Heads up for the release: we've flipped a few defaults on the ChipGate timing-chip reader ahead of the Ferrow Valley Marathon. Read-window debounce is now stricter, duplicate-crossing suppression is on by default, and the mat poll interval dropped to match the faster split mats. Nothing needs manual action on upgrade, but race ops should eyeball the new values. The shipping defaults are now as follows.

settings of fahag-haduf:
[ulaox]
port = 8443
region = south-2
host = ulaox.lumiccorp.internal
timeout_ms = 500
retries = 8